Kindergarten Registration for 2023-24 School Year
Kindergarten Registration for the 2023-2024 school year is open now through March 31, 2023. If you or a neighbor you know has a child who will come to school in the fall, this virtual registration process is for you! This will allow families to register their Kindergarten-aged children from the comfort of their own home. Please click here to start the Virtual Registration process.
When registering, parents should be prepared to upload the following:
- proof of residency (ie. mortgage or property statement or signed lease agreement)
- proof of immunizations
- proof of age
A physical examination is also required, and a dental certificate is requested for entry into Kindergarten. These examinations must be done up to one year prior to the first day of school. Children who enter kindergarten this fall must be five years of age on or before December 1, 2023.
